Knowledge-based Multiple Adaptive Spaces Fusion for Recommendation

08/29/2023
by   Meng Yuan, et al.
0

Since Knowledge Graphs (KGs) contain rich semantic information, recently there has been an influx of KG-enhanced recommendation methods. Most of existing methods are entirely designed based on euclidean space without considering curvature. However, recent studies have revealed that a tremendous graph-structured data exhibits highly non-euclidean properties. Motivated by these observations, in this work, we propose a knowledge-based multiple adaptive spaces fusion method for recommendation, namely MCKG. Unlike existing methods that solely adopt a specific manifold, we introduce the unified space that is compatible with hyperbolic, euclidean and spherical spaces. Furthermore, we fuse the multiple unified spaces in an attention manner to obtain the high-quality embeddings for better knowledge propagation. In addition, we propose a geometry-aware optimization strategy which enables the pull and push processes benefited from both hyperbolic and spherical spaces. Specifically, in hyperbolic space, we set smaller margins in the area near to the origin, which is conducive to distinguishing between highly similar positive items and negative ones. At the same time, we set larger margins in the area far from the origin to ensure the model has sufficient error tolerance. The similar manner also applies to spherical spaces. Extensive experiments on three real-world datasets demonstrate that the MCKG has a significant improvement over state-of-the-art recommendation methods. Further ablation experiments verify the importance of multi-space fusion and geometry-aware optimization strategy, justifying the rationality and effectiveness of MCKG.

READ FULL TEXT

page 1

page 2

page 3

page 4

research
08/14/2021

Modeling Scale-free Graphs for Knowledge-aware Recommendation

Aiming to alleviate data sparsity and cold-start problems of traditional...
research
09/05/2018

Hyperbolic Recommender Systems

Many well-established recommender systems are based on representation le...
research
01/10/2023

Time-aware Hyperbolic Graph Attention Network for Session-based Recommendation

Session-based Recommendation (SBR) is to predict users' next interested ...
research
08/05/2019

Rendering Non-Euclidean Geometry in Real-Time Using Spherical and Hyperbolic Trigonometry

This paper introduces a method of calculating and rendering shapes in a ...
research
12/06/2019

Hyperbolic Graph Attention Network

Graph neural network (GNN) has shown superior performance in dealing wit...
research
09/19/2022

Dual-Geometric Space Embedding Model for Two-View Knowledge Graphs

Two-view knowledge graphs (KGs) jointly represent two components: an ont...
research
07/31/2023

L3DMC: Lifelong Learning using Distillation via Mixed-Curvature Space

The performance of a lifelong learning (L3) model degrades when it is tr...

Please sign up or login with your details

Forgot password? Click here to reset